Brookfield Zoo Giraffes Cheerful During Warm Weather

With warmer temperatures arriving to Chicago in the past week, everyone has been jumping outside taking in the warmth and enjoying the early start to spring. This excitement for warmth couldn't have been personified better though than by the giraffes over at the Brookfield Zoo, who after a long winter got to go outside for the first time in the whole year.

Photos are online of the giraffes, named Potoka and Arnieta, jumping around, stretching their legs, and what seemed to be dancing around in celebration. The collection of photos really show what everyone else is thinking, and even their excitement, that spring is coming soon and the cold is about to fade away.
